HomeCareersSearch & ApplySales Support Specialist-National Key Accounts

Sales Support Specialist-National Key Accounts

Job type:

Permanent

Job Description

Company Profile:

Direct Energy generates electricity and produces natural gas, as well as selling commodities and servicing the energy needs of homes and businesses in 46 U.S. states plus the District of Columbia and 10 Canadian provinces. We also help our customers save on their energy bills through energy efficiency. Located in over 50 locations, our team of 6,000+ employees serve over 6 million residential and commercial customer relationships.

Direct Energy is a subsidiary of Centrica plc (LSE:CNA), one of the world's leading integrated energy companies with over 20 million customers and 34,000 employees worldwide. We are committed to being the most recommended energy and services provider and leading the transition to a low carbon society.

The DEB sales support specialist’s primary responsibility is to apply knowledge and expertise in retail energy business operations to assist DEB Sales originators with maximizing the efficient growth of the business through revenue generation activities. This includes developing and maintaining strong working relationships with Direct Energy Business C&I customers and third party sales channels and serving as the in-house point of contact. The sales support specialist collects, researches and verifies account information in order to accurately price and generate power and natural gas proposals and contracts. Responsible for ensuring contracts are hedged and enrolled timely and in accordance with Operations and utility guidelines. In addition the sales support specialist maintains subject matter expert status regarding sales related processes and systems, as well as communication of and adherence to regional utility, state and ISO operating rules. Responsible for monitoring the customer account through its life cycle, identifying problems and working with Customer Operations and other internal departments to resolve problems.

The sales support specialist will serve as a back-up to the DEB sales originator when they are unavailable or need help managing their book of business, including generating and communicating pricing and contracts for customers and third party sales channels. As an extension of the sales team, the Sales Support Specialist will work with customers daily to prepare and execute renewal pricing and contracts.

This role can be based in Pittsburgh, PA, Iselin, NJ or Houston, TX.

Requirements

  • Bachelor’s degree; preferably in Business Management, Marketing or a related field
  • 2 or more years experience in sales, marketing or customer service. Energy industry experience preferred.
  • Excellent knowledge of utility rules and requirements for retail energy suppliers
  • Knowledge of retail energy commodity products and pricing components.
  • Knowledge of the sales cycle preferred
  • Excellent analytical and problem solving skills required.
  • Excellent oral and written communication skills, with a commitment to delivering superior customer service
  • Ability to work as part of a team in a fast paced entrepreneurial team environment
  • Attention to detail and deadline orientation
  • Strong user capability with Microsoft Office products, in addition to Customer Relations manager databases
  • Resourcefulness and ability to work with limited supervision

Responsibilities

  • Create proposals and contracts for Power and Natural Gas customers.
  • Collect and verify Power and Natural Gas usage information.
  • Ensure accurate deal structure of Power, Natural Gas and other product offerings.
  • Accurately price and understand product offerings to prepare proposals/contracts and assist in generating revenue.
  • Assist in contract renewal effort. Identify customers up for renewal and provide updated pricing. Generate and review contracts for various product offerings. Seek out opportunities for margin uplift, blend and extend or cross sell.
  • Adjudicate and approve credit for small customers via utility invoice review and internal pay history review
  • Meet with customers and channel partners as necessary in the presentation of pricing or post sales account management
  • Act as a liaison between the sales originators, customers, sales channels and Operations departments to resolve customer issues
  • Provide expertise in the use of CRM and pricing systems, and assist in execution of process and system changes
  • Assist in development of Request for Proposal response packages
  • Produce ad-hoc customer reports
  • Research and resolve enrollment failures, and dropped customer accounts to minimize any negative financial impact
  • Maintain knowledge on commodity and Solutions products, contract terms and conditions, DE risk policy and internal processes.
  • Remain current on competitive and market conditions. Provide input on market activities to the appropriate marketing and management personnel
  • Represent DE at customer/broker/industry events.
  • Follow all Legal and Contract Administration policies and procedures to avoid and minimize financial risk.
  • Initiate and coordinate accurate and timely LDC enrollment paperwork.

The IndividualDirect Energy and its subsidiaries are an Equal Opportunity Employer - EOE AA M/F/Vet/Disability
Additional Website Text

#LI-POST

*LI-TW1